The main mission of the ERP Manager is to ensure the proper configuration, optimization, and maintenance of the ERP system for accounting and financial processes, guaranteeing data reliability, regulatory compliance, and operational efficiency on an international scale. This role is essential to support financial closings, financial reporting, and group performance analysis.

Main Responsibilities

  1. Financial ERP Management and Optimization:

  • Ensure the configuration, maintenance, and development of the accounting and financial ERP modules (General Ledger, Subledger, Fixed Assets, Treasury, Tax, Consolidation, etc.).

  • Optimize financial and accounting processes within the ERP (workflows, automation, interfaces), identifying areas of improvement to enhance efficiency and reliability.

  • Guarantee the consistency and integrity of financial data in the ERP, as well as its integration with other modules (purchasing, sales, inventory, production) and related systems.

  1. Support and Training:

  • Provide level 2/3 technical and functional support to the financial teams of the group’s various entities.

  • Develop and deliver training sessions for key users and accounting teams on ERP usage and new features.

  • Draft and maintain functional documentation, procedures, and user guides.

  1. Project and Change Management:

  • Actively participate in ERP deployment projects in new subsidiaries, version upgrades, or implementation of new financial features.

  • Gather business requirements from finance teams, translate them into functional specifications, and collaborate with IT teams and external integrators for implementation.

  • Conduct testing (functional validation) of developments and fixes before production rollout.

  1. Compliance and Reporting:

  • Ensure the ERP meets local and international accounting and tax requirements (IFRS, US GAAP, country-specific tax regulations).

  • Collaborate with consolidation and reporting teams to ensure the ERP provides the necessary data for consolidated financial statements and performance analysis.

  1. Technology and Regulatory Watch:

  • Stay informed of ERP developments and best practices in financial information systems.

  • Monitor regulatory and accounting changes that may impact ERP configuration.
